    Vince Pope, program manager at the Advanced Small Arms Lethality Trainer, left, speaks with U.S. Marine Corps Maj. Gen. William F. Mullen III, commanding general of Training and Education Command on Camp Lejeune, North Carolina, Mar. 4, 2020. Mullen visited 2d Marine Division to assess the implementation of new tactical training programs, such as the Advanced Small Arms Lethality Trainer. The Advanced Small Arms Lethality Trainer, which is operated and maintained by 2nd Marine Logistics Group, is designed to improve a Marines ability to scan and identify a target quickly. “It's [Advanced Small Arms Lethality Trainer] going to improve overall marksmanship across the board, across the entire division,” said Furness. “Fighting is about putting steel on target, the better you are at that the quicker you can engage the enemy and put him down.” (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Lance Cpl. Tyler M. Solak)
